Stephen King's THE INSTITUTE Will Be Developed as a Limited Series
by Sarah Jae Leiber - Sep 10, 2019


Deadline reports that David E. Kelly and Jack Bender will adapt Stephen King's 'The Institute' for television. The show will be produced by Spyglass Media Group in their first ever television acquisition.

Alfred P. Sloan Foundation Presents Prize to THE BOY WHO HARNESSED THE WIND
by Kaitlin Milligan - Jan 30, 2019


At a reception at the 2019 Sundance Film Festival today, the beneficiaries of $70,000 in grants from Sundance Institute and the Alfred P. Sloan Foundation were revealed. Doron Weber, Sloan Vice President of Programs and Director of the Public Understanding of Science and Technology program, presented the Feature Film Prize to The Boy Who Harnessed the Wind and announced the new winners: Skye Emerson for Challenger and Gillian Weeks for The New Miracle (Sundance Institute | Sloan Commissioning Grant); Anthony Onah for Goliath (Sundance Institute | Sloan Lab Fellowship); and Neilkanth Dave and Zachary Parris for DELTA-V (Sundance Institute | Sloan Episodic Storytelling Grant). Chiwetel Ejiofor's The Boy Who Harnessed the Wind was formally presented with a $20,000 check for winning the Alfred P. Sloan Foundation Feature Film Prize, as previously announced.
